Debian Bug report logs - #725
twm: sometimes places windows incorrectly

version graph

Package: twm; Maintainer for twm is Debian X Strike Force <debian-x@lists.debian.org>; Source for twm is src:twm (PTS, buildd, popcon).

Reported by: ijackson@chiark.greenend.org.uk

Date: Sun, 2 Apr 1995 18:03:30 UTC

Severity: normal

Tags: patch, upstream

Found in version 4.2.1-6

Fixed in version twm/6.9.0.dfsg.1-1

Done: Nathanael Nerode <neroden@twcny.rr.com>

Bug is archived. No further changes may be made.

Toggle useless messages

View this report as an mbox folder, status mbox, maintainer mbox


Report forwarded to debian-devel@pixar.com:
Bug#725; Package xbaseR6. (full text, mbox, link).


Acknowledgement sent to iwj10@cus.cam.ac.uk (Ian Jackson):
New bug report received and forwarded. (full text, mbox, link).


Information forwarded to eichin@kitten.gen.ma.us (Mark W. Eichin):
Bug#725; Package xbase. (full text, mbox, link).


Acknowledgement sent to remco@blaakmeer.student.utwente.nl (Remco Blaakmeer):
Extra info received and forwarded to maintainer. Copy sent to eichin@kitten.gen.ma.us (Mark W. Eichin). (full text, mbox, link).


Message #10 received at 725-maintonly@bugs.debian.org (full text, mbox, reply):

From: remco@blaakmeer.student.utwente.nl (Remco Blaakmeer)
To: 725-maintonly@bugs.debian.org
Subject: Old bugs need to be looked at
Date: Sun, 1 Feb 1998 11:59:52 +0100 (CET)
This is an automated message sent to all bugs older than one year.

This bug is very old. Please take a look at it and see if you can fix it.
If it has already been fixed, please close it.

If you have problems fixing it or if you don't have the time to fix it,
please ask the people on debian-devel@lists.debian.org for help, so that
at least the oldest bugs can be solved before Debian 2.0 is released.

Remco Blaakmeer


Information forwarded to debian-bugs-dist@lists.debian.org, eichin@kitten.gen.ma.us (Mark W. Eichin):
Bug#725; Package xbase. (full text, mbox, link).


Acknowledgement sent to Remco Blaakmeer <remco@blaakmeer.student.utwente.nl>:
Extra info received and forwarded to list. Copy sent to eichin@kitten.gen.ma.us (Mark W. Eichin). (full text, mbox, link).


Message #15 received at 725@bugs.debian.org (full text, mbox, reply):

From: Remco Blaakmeer <remco@blaakmeer.student.utwente.nl>
To: 725@bugs.debian.org
Subject: Re: Bug#725: twm places windows incorrectly
Date: Wed, 4 Feb 1998 01:17:06 +0100 (CET)
On Sun, 2 Apr 95 03:44 BST, iwj10@cus.cam.ac.uk (Ian Jackson) wrote:
> Package: xbaseR6
> Version: 0.93 (XFree86[tm] 3.1.1) -7
> 
> I have DontMoveOff set in my .twmrc, and don't have RandomPlacement.
> 
> When I place a window with the left mouse button while pushing it up
> against the it edge of the screen it is placed correctly.
> 
> However, if I place it with the middle button (for example, because I
> want to drag out one of the other edges), twm places the window too
> far to the right by the width of its border (that is, the border that
> twm will place around the window).
> 
> Attached is a copy of my .twmrc.
> 
> (BTW, I've had this problem with every version of twm I've ever
> used ...)

<snip>

I can confirm that this is still the case with version 3.3.1-2 of the
xbase package. Not only is the window placed too far to the right, it is
also placed too far down when you are pushing against the top border of
the screen.

I suggest that this bug is forwarded to the XFree86 team.

Remco



Information forwarded to debian-bugs-dist@lists.debian.org, Branden Robinson <branden@debian.org>:
Bug#725; Package xbase. (full text, mbox, link).


Acknowledgement sent to Branden Robinson <branden@purdue.edu>:
Extra info received and forwarded to list. Copy sent to Branden Robinson <branden@debian.org>. (full text, mbox, link).


Message #20 received at 725@bugs.debian.org (full text, mbox, reply):

From: Branden Robinson <branden@purdue.edu>
To: 725@bugs.debian.org
Cc: remco@Cal011205.student.utwente.nl
Subject: xbase: twm places windows incorrectly
Date: Mon, 30 Mar 1998 20:44:09 -0500
Remco, could do me a small favor and re-confirm this for XFree85 3.3.2?

If it's still around, I promise I will forward it upstream.  Quickly.

-- 
G. Branden Robinson                 |  Communism is just one step on the long
Purdue University                   |  road from capitalism to capitalism.
branden@purdue.edu                  |  -- Russian saying
http://www.ecn.purdue.edu/~branden/ |


Information forwarded to debian-bugs-dist@lists.debian.org, Branden Robinson <branden@debian.org>:
Bug#725; Package xbase. (full text, mbox, link).


Acknowledgement sent to Remco Blaakmeer <remco@blaakmeer.student.utwente.nl>:
Extra info received and forwarded to list. Copy sent to Branden Robinson <branden@debian.org>. (full text, mbox, link).


Message #25 received at 725@bugs.debian.org (full text, mbox, reply):

From: Remco Blaakmeer <remco@blaakmeer.student.utwente.nl>
To: Branden Robinson <branden@purdue.edu>
Cc: 725@bugs.debian.org, Ian Jackson <iwj10@cus.cam.ac.uk>
Subject: Re: xbase: twm places windows incorrectly
Date: Wed, 15 Apr 1998 07:05:16 +0200 (CEST)
On Mon, 30 Mar 1998, Branden Robinson wrote:

> Remco, could do me a small favor and re-confirm this for XFree85 3.3.2?
> 
> If it's still around, I promise I will forward it upstream.  Quickly.

Yes, it's still there. If you place a window with the middle mouse button,
it is not placed where you want it but a bit too far down and to the
right. I tested this with both Ian's .twmrc and the default system.twmrc
that comes with Debian. If you place the window with the left mouse
button, nothing is wrong.

I also noticed that with Ian's setup, but NOT with the default setup, this
also happens when resizing a window using ANY button. The only way in
Ian's setup to get a window to resize is to press the right mouse button
on the title bar and choose 'resize'. No matter what button you press to
set the new size for the window, it is always shifted down and to the
right a bit.

I normally don't use twm and I don't know much about its configuration, so
I don't know what causes these things.

Ian, can you please comment on this (provided this e-mail address is stil
valid and you get this message)?

Remco



Noted your statement that bug has been forwarded to xfree86@xfree86.org. Request was from Branden Robinson <branden@purdue.edu> to control@bugs.debian.org. (full text, mbox, link).


Information forwarded to debian-bugs-dist@lists.debian.org, Branden Robinson <branden@debian.org>:
Bug#725; Package xbase. (full text, mbox, link).


Acknowledgement sent to Harald Koenig <koenig@tat.physik.uni-tuebingen.de>:
Extra info received and forwarded to list. Copy sent to Branden Robinson <branden@debian.org>. (full text, mbox, link).


Message #32 received at 725@bugs.debian.org (full text, mbox, reply):

From: Harald Koenig <koenig@tat.physik.uni-tuebingen.de>
To: Branden Robinson <branden@purdue.edu>, 725@bugs.debian.org, xfree86@xfree86.org
Cc: XFree86 developers list <devel@xfree86.org>
Subject: Re: twm places windows incorrectly
Date: Thu, 16 Apr 1998 11:57:42 +0200
first: anyone familar with twm code details?  just tested this a bit
but I can't/won't dig into twn sources myself right now, so please
can anyone else pick up this ball ?

On Apr 15, Branden Robinson wrote:

>                          Debian bug report logs - #725
>                         twm places windows incorrectly
>                                        
>    Package: xbase; Reported by: iwj10@cus.cam.ac.uk (Ian Jackson); dated
>    Sun, 2 Apr 1995 18:03:30 GMT; Maintainer for xbase is Branden Robinson
>    <branden@debian.org>.
> 
> Yes, it's still there. If you place a window with the middle mouse button,
> it is not placed where you want it but a bit too far down and to the
> right. I tested this with both Ian's .twmrc and the default system.twmrc
> that comes with Debian. If you place the window with the left mouse
> button, nothing is wrong.

I can't reproduce this problem at all using XFree86 3.3.1 and 3.3.2 twm binaries,
using plain XFree86 system.twmrc (which doesn't allow moving windows with 
middle/right mouse button btw -- system.twmrc attached) and not with
Ian's twmrc below.  any more details to force this problem ?
don't know about the debian default system.twmrc...

> I also noticed that with Ian's setup, but NOT with the default setup, this
> also happens when resizing a window using ANY button. The only way in
> Ian's setup to get a window to resize is to press the right mouse button
> on the title bar and choose 'resize'. No matter what button you press to
> set the new size for the window, it is always shifted down and to the
> right a bit.

I can see the shift when resizing with Ian's setup, but it doesn't happen
for plain system.twmrc

Ian's setup allows resizing with Shift+Button2 on window title bars too (look 
for f.resize).  here the shifting does not happen.
playing a bit more, I added f.resize to a global menu (the Utilities menu for ease)
and using that option, the shifting doesn't show up either.
it only seems to occur when using f.resize in the _window_menu_.  strange...


> I normally don't use twm and I don't know much about its configuration, so
> I don't know what causes these things.

I have used twm for a _long_ time until recently and never seen any such problems
with my own (pretty standard) twm settings.



Harald
--
All SCSI disks will from now on                     ___       _____
be required to send an email notice                0--,|    /OOOOOOO\
24 hours prior to complete hardware failure!      <_/  /  /OOOOOOOOOOO\
                                                    \  \/OOOOOOOOOOOOOOO\
                                                      \ OOOOOOOOOOOOOOOOO|//
Harald Koenig,                                         \/\/\/\/\/\/\/\/\/
Inst.f.Theoret.Astrophysik                              //  /     \\  \
koenig@tat.physik.uni-tuebingen.de                     ^^^^^       ^^^^^


Severity set to `normal'. Request was from Branden Robinson <branden@ecn.purdue.edu> to control@bugs.debian.org. (full text, mbox, link).


Bug reassigned from package `xbase' to `twm'. Request was from Branden Robinson <branden@ecn.purdue.edu> to control@bugs.debian.org. (full text, mbox, link).


Changed Bug title. Request was from Branden Robinson <branden@debian.org> to control@bugs.debian.org. (full text, mbox, link).


Removed annotation that Bug had been forwarded to xfree86@xfree86.org. Request was from Branden Robinson <branden@debian.org> to control@bugs.debian.org. (full text, mbox, link).


Changed Bug title. Request was from Branden Robinson <branden@debian.org> to control@bugs.debian.org. (full text, mbox, link).


Tags added: upstream Request was from Branden Robinson <branden@debian.org> to control@bugs.debian.org. (full text, mbox, link).


Bug closed, send any further explanations to iwj10@cus.cam.ac.uk (Ian Jackson) Request was from Matthew Vernon <matthew@empire.ucam.org> to control@bugs.debian.org. (full text, mbox, link).


Bug reopened, originator set to ijackson@chiark.greenend.org.uk. Request was from Matthew Vernon <matthew@empire.ucam.org> to control@bugs.debian.org. (full text, mbox, link).


Information forwarded to debian-bugs-dist@lists.debian.org, jim@jtan.com, Debian X Strike Force <debian-x@lists.debian.org>:
Bug#725; Package twm. (full text, mbox, link).


Acknowledgement sent to Christopher Mario Maes <cmaes@mit.edu>:
Extra info received and forwarded to list. Copy sent to jim@jtan.com, Debian X Strike Force <debian-x@lists.debian.org>. (full text, mbox, link).


Message #53 received at 725@bugs.debian.org (full text, mbox, reply):

From: Christopher Mario Maes <cmaes@mit.edu>
To: Debian Bug Tracking System <725@bugs.debian.org>
Subject: twm: Fix window placement
Date: Fri, 04 Mar 2005 02:43:25 -0500
[Message part 1 (text/plain, inline)]
Package: twm
Version: 4.2.1-6
Followup-For: Bug #725

The attached patch fixes this long-standing bug.  Please apply before
bug #725 turns 10 years old.  :)

-- System Information:
Debian Release: testing/unstable
  APT prefers testing
  APT policy: (990, 'testing'), (500, 'unstable')
Architecture: i386 (i686)
Kernel: Linux 2.6.9-2-686
Locale: LANG=C, LC_CTYPE=C (charmap=ANSI_X3.4-1968)

Versions of packages twm depends on:
ii  libc6                       2.3.2.ds1-11 GNU C Library: Shared libraries an
ii  menu                        2.1.7-2      Provides update-menus functions fo
ii  xlibs                       4.3.0-7      X Window System client libraries m

-- no debconf information
[twm.patch (text/plain, attachment)]

Tags added: patch Request was from Justin Pryzby <justinpryzby@users.sourceforge.net> to control@bugs.debian.org. (full text, mbox, link).


Information forwarded to debian-bugs-dist@lists.debian.org, Debian X Strike Force <debian-x@lists.debian.org>:
Bug#725; Package twm. (full text, mbox, link).


Acknowledgement sent to neroden@twcny.rr.com (Nathanael Nerode):
Extra info received and forwarded to list. Copy sent to Debian X Strike Force <debian-x@lists.debian.org>. (full text, mbox, link).


Message #60 received at 725@bugs.debian.org (full text, mbox, reply):

From: neroden@twcny.rr.com (Nathanael Nerode)
To: 725@bugs.debian.org
Subject: Forwarded upstream
Date: Mon, 11 Jul 2005 15:17:52 -0400
I forwarded this bug upstream to x.org, with patch, as
freedesktop.org bug number 3754.

-- 
Nathanael Nerode  <neroden at gcc.gnu.org>
Doom!  Doooooom!



Information forwarded to debian-bugs-dist@lists.debian.org, Debian X Strike Force <debian-x@lists.debian.org>:
Bug#725; Package twm. (full text, mbox, link).


Acknowledgement sent to Daniel Stone <daniel@fooishbar.org>:
Extra info received and forwarded to list. Copy sent to Debian X Strike Force <debian-x@lists.debian.org>. (full text, mbox, link).


Message #65 received at 725@bugs.debian.org (full text, mbox, reply):

From: Daniel Stone <daniel@fooishbar.org>
To: 725@bugs.debian.org
Subject: #725 fixed upstream
Date: Tue, 12 Jul 2005 08:50:19 +1000
I just committed the fix for #725 to X.Org HEAD.  Apparently this
doesn't constitute 'fixed-upstream', so I'm going to leave manipulation
of the bug tags to someone who knwos this better than me.



Bug marked as fixed in version 6.9.0.dfsg.1-1, send any further explanations to ijackson@chiark.greenend.org.uk Request was from Nathanael Nerode <neroden@twcny.rr.com> to control@bugs.debian.org. (full text, mbox, link).


Bug archived. Request was from Debbugs Internal Request <owner@bugs.debian.org> to internal_control@bugs.debian.org. (Sun, 24 Jun 2007 22:57:43 GMT) (full text, mbox, link).


Send a report that this bug log contains spam.


Debian bug tracking system administrator <owner@bugs.debian.org>. Last modified: Tue Aug 14 22:39:03 2018; Machine Name: buxtehude

Debian Bug tracking system

Debbugs is free software and licensed under the terms of the GNU Public License version 2. The current version can be obtained from https://bugs.debian.org/debbugs-source/.

Copyright © 1999 Darren O. Benham, 1997,2003 nCipher Corporation Ltd, 1994-97 Ian Jackson, 2005-2017 Don Armstrong, and many other contributors.